Why is the Data Recovery Industry Booming? By: James Walsh
In the last twenty years, we have seen a tremendous increase in the amount of electronic data. There were less than 50 million computers used worldwide in the year 1987, whereas the number of computers used today exceeds a billion. The technological advancements have also kept pace with the increase in computer usage. The hard drive of the 80s has undergone huge changes. Whereas the average hard drive in the year 1987 could store less than 30 MB of space, the hard drives today have a storage capacity of 100GB! With the advent of the Internet, the way we lead our daily lives has changed a great deal. We rely on our computers to transact online, store pictures, pay our taxes and bills, shop and stay connected with our friends and families. This dependence is only increasing everyday as more and more activities of our daily life are made available online. However, as more and more data gets stored on electronic, digital and wireless devices, the risk of losing this data also increases significantly. People have realized the importance of data security and the repercussions of data loss after the 9/11 attacks. Natural calamities such as tsunami and hurricane Katrina have also made people keener on creating effective data backups. Recent studies have indicated that businesses tend to lose on an average 2 GB of data on an everyday basis. In fact, data recovery and data backups have become so critical, that businesses are establishing long-lasting contracts and relationships with the data recovery companies before the disaster strikes. Due to these reasons, data recovery business has been booming in the recent past. Data recovery has become a million dollar industry which is experiencing rapid growth. Data recovery companies help their customers retrieve their lost or damaged data from various types of data storage devices. There are a lot of data recovery companies that have come up in the market in the recent past. In fact, the market seems to be overflowing with companies offering data recovery solutions. The competition in the data recovery service market is rising steadily. This is primarily due to the fact that the highly specialized nature of data recovery services offers huge gains in terms of commanding a high price from the customers. Due to this reason, many companies are entering into this business area. Businesses understand the importance of data recovery now more than ever. Companies are investing heavily in business continuity planning, and data security is now considered critical and strategic point of focus. People are more than willing to pay a data recovery company when the concerned data is critical and time is of the essence. Even though there are expenses associated with this business as with any other business, the profit margins can be quite high. If a company has a high data recovery success rate, it can command a higher price than other firms. Once the fixed expenses such as establishing a clean room facility have been incurred, the remaining expenses are more variable in nature such as salaries of employees, and maintenance of the facilities. This further increases the net revenue of the business. All these factors are spurring new competitors to enter the data recovery industry. This increased level of competition in the data recovery industry is heavily increasing the demand for professionals in this industry. Careers in data recovery industry can be extremely lucrative. The data recovery industry is witnessing emergence of new job profiles such as Firewall analysts, forensic experts, cyber law specialists, incident handlers, crypto analysts, cyber insurance analysts, and security trainers. If a technician has a core background of electrical and electronic engineering field along with the requisite industry experience, he or she can be a suitable candidate for a data recovery firm. If you have prior experience of working on hard disks, it will be an added advantage. For an aspiring entrepreneur, it is important that he or she comes with a sound technical background to understand the nitty-gritty of the business. Heavy capital investment would be required during the initial period of the business. Therefore, an entrepreneur should ensure that he or she has the necessary funds to start up the business. The future of data recovery industry appears to be very promising. The data recovery industry is bound to come up with powerful tools that will enable and empower the customers to tackle their own data loss issues. However, there will always be need for experienced professionals because of the highly specialized nature of data recovery activity. As businesses across the world become globalized, the data recovery industry too will reach around the world electronically to recover data. However, because of confidentiality issues, customers might still pay a premium for dealing with someone from their own geographical area.
